Author:  lpgo [ July 19th, 2019, 11:11 pm ]
Post subject:  Re: 1-2-spark

No you csn use them insted of the 2cv coil. However you need probably another coil driver because you have 2 coils now. When I,m back from Croatia I will test it in my car.. your Jaguar coil is a good fing by the way..
I have the dwell time reduced to 1000 over the whole range..

Author:  lpgo [ August 20th, 2019, 11:04 pm ]
Post subject:  Re: 1-2-spark

So tonight I had some spare time so I installed the coil on plugs in my Ami.

I just pluged them onto my plugs, no brackets yet and hey it works.. It feels like the engine runs slightly better/nicer with the new coils.. So I'm going to make 2 brackets this week and then have a test drive..

I guess I will never use coil-leads anymore...
